Correlation between decrease in protein levels of ubiquitin ligase HRD1 and amyloid-beta production.

Summary

Ubiquitin ligase HRD1 plays a role in degrading misfolded proteins. Lower HRD1 levels correlate with increased amyloid-beta production, suggesting its involvement in Alzheimer's disease pathology.
